Well the postman arrived with my replacement parts and I was happy again - but not for long. David said he would personally check my replacements before they were shipped so there is no excuse for this:

Replacement Cup:
Although slightly longer with a spring and screws into the switch piece properly this time, the engraving on mine is rough and sharp on the fingers.

Switch Piece:
My original switch piece was rough and bubbled around the switch, the replacement is the same. Also none of the 4 end pieces screw all the way into the switch leaving a 1mm gap

510 End:
510 atomiser will not screw all the way in and sticks out at an angle, this restricts the airflow and makes it unusable - just like the first one. This is the atomiser I use most of the time so again my indulgence is useless to me.

901/DPV9 End:
Although straighter than the first one the atomiser still sticks out at an angle and the centre pole is way too high, killing my 901 atomiser when I screwed it in. Also the air holes are still way too big to use with a cartomiser which also only screws on a half turn. I use cartomisers when out and about so my Indulgence is no good for this purpose either.

40X End:
Again this one has the atomiser sticking out at an angle but works ok, shame I don't like these much and only have 1 to try.

801 End:
Can't try this one as I don't have any of these.

Here's some pics folks so you can see what I mean. If you want anymore just ask.

One thing i forgot to mention in my last message is that i did have a problem with the 901 adaptor in as much as i managed to kill 4 brand new atomisers!! it does appear that there is an excesive amount of thread length on the adaptor -if you over tighten the atomiser it breaks the silicone seal around the atomisers centre connection ( i can only speak for TW atomisers as i dont have other types) i found out too late that you should only screw the atomiser on sufficient to make contact , dont overscrew it!

That was with the original adaptor, havent tried it with the new one - cant afford to lose a fifth new atomiser....

The 501, and 801 work fine
